What is the missing link? Give examples of missing links from animals and plants.

Answer

The extinct organism bearing characters of two different groups are known as missing links.

Examples of missing links from animals:

  • Archaeopteryx: a fossil bird that has features of both reptiles and birds, such as teeth, a long bony tail, and feathers.
  • Tiktaalik: a fossil fish that has features of both fish and tetrapods, such as a flat head, lungs, and a shoulder girdle.

Examples of missing links from plants:

  • Rhynia: a fossil plant that shows features of both bryophytes and vascular plants, such as simple conducting tissues and sporangia.
  • Archaeosperma: a fossil plant that shows features of both seedless plants and gymnosperms, such as branched stems and ovules with exposed seeds.
